Investment Analysis of Comcast Corp
Comcast Corp (CMCSA) has received a commendable rating of 85% using the Shareholder Yield Investor model developed by Meb Faber. This model evaluates companies based on their willingness to return cash to shareholders through dividends, buybacks, and debt paydown. The high score indicates that CMCSA is performing well in several fundamental areas such as net payout yield, quality, debt ratios, and valuation, which could attract interest from value-focused investors.

However, despite the strong overall rating, there was a notable failure in the 'Shareholder Yield' criterion. This suggests that while the company may have favorable fundamentals and valuations, it might not be returning sufficient capital to shareholders compared to expectations, which could dampen investor sentiment in the short term.

The 'Quality and Debt' criterion’s passing indicates that Comcast is handling its debt well relative to its earnings power, which is a positive signal regarding its financial stability. Additionally, the stock's valuation, passing the respective tests, suggests that CMCSA may be trading at a reasonable price given its earnings potential.

In summary, despite the failure on the Shareholder Yield test, the overall high rating derived from the underlying fundamentals merits consideration for investors looking for value plays in the Communications Services sector. Investors may remain cautiously optimistic, analyzing potential future developments or strategic shifts regarding shareholder returns.
